Yokohama City Port Opening Memorial Hall (Jack's Tower)

Yokohama City Port Opening Memorial Hall, also called as "Jack's Tower," is a building in the neo-renaissance style that opened in 1917. The building is affectionately nicknamed "Jack". "Jack" is designated as a historical heritage building, and also currently serves as the Nakaku Ward Hall. The tip of the clock tower is lit with lights that over-pass the intersection. The lightshow on the red bricks takes you back in time to a different age - Yokohama in its golden era. The orange reflection from the lighting on the bricks is superbly beautiful, and is bound to make you smile. It is close to a Minatomirai Line station, making the building a good starting point for visiting Yokohama night views. Also nominated as a "Japan Heritage Night View".
